> Scott MacMaster wrote: > > >>If you use the boot floppy and go into the selection process, try > >>pressing Alt-F2 and see if you get to a login prompt. If so, login, and > >>give us the results of: > >> > >>df -h > >> > >> > > > >FileSystem Size Used Avail Use% on > >/dev/hdb1 14G 73M 13G 1% > > > > > > > > > >>Also, at this point, you should be able to run "nano /etc/lilo.conf" to > >>edit the lilo.conf file. > >> > >> > > > >I was able to view the contents of lilo.conf. Here are the contents (minus > >the comments). > > > >lba32 > >boot=/dev/hdb1 > >root=/dev/hdb1 > >install=/boot/boot-menu.b > >map=/boot/map > >delay=20 > >vga=normal > >default=Linux > >image=/vmlinuz > > label=Linux > > read-only > >image=/vmlinuz.old > > label=LinuxOLD > > read-only > > optional > > > >Any thoughts on how to get this to work? > > > > > > > > OK, that looks good. I don't have the history of this thread in front of > me, but if I remember correctly, when you try booting off the hard drive > without the rescue floppy, you get a bunch of numbers across the screen. Yea, although I would be happy if I could boot off the floppy. > In that case, it looks like you may just need to rerun lilo to reinstall > is in your mbr. Just run "lilo" and you should see a message like "Added > Linux*". Then reboot ("shutdown -r now") and hopefully all will be well. This is the output lilo gives: Warning: /dev/hdb1 is not on the first disk Added Linux * Skipping /vmlinuz.old However, it still doesn't work. After the screen goes blank this is the output I get (when I try to boot off the hd). MBR L 01 01 01... 01 01 01... 01 01 01... 01 01 01... . . . Hmm, this seems different then before. I thought it was displaying 48 not 01 before. Anyway, do you have any thoughts on how to get this to work.
